.Know just how designers at NASA's Johnson Space Center are actually utilizing electricity area testing to improve communications for the Entrance space station that will sustain Artemis expedition of the Moon.Engineers at NASA's Johnson Space Center lately started power area testing on representative interactions equipment for Gateway, mankind's initial spaceport station to orbit the Moon.An orbiting lab for deep-seated space science and also a setting up ground for lunar exploration, Entrance is going to assist NASA and also its own global partners create a sustained human visibility on as well as around the Moon in preparation for the next gigantic surge-- individual exploration of Mars.High-gain aerials are a necessary part of Portal's communication as well as tracking system that hooks up procedures throughout the substantial ranges of the lunar South Pole location, to Portal in orbit around the Moon, to The planet, and back once again.NASA is actually performing strenuous testing on the electricity industry levels transmitted by the antennas to make sure secure and also efficient interaction and also to steer clear of any type of obstruction along with Portal's workers and also devices. By verifying likeness models to properly forecast power field degrees, NASA can establish specific safety and security areas around the K/Ka-band allegorical reflector aerials to protect astronauts and also hardware without giving up high-rate communications.Throughout the strict testing procedure, developers utilize electricity field as well as waveguide probes, which assess the toughness and also high quality of electro-magnetic signs, to scan the around areas of a representative high-gain aerial. Robot upper arms and also optical tracking systems supply the specific dimensions needed for version recognition. The screening is being actually performed in an anechoic enclosure, a specific area that delivers a controlled environment for dimensions of electromagnetic surges."
